Background

TA-DAA! was a Malaysian English-language children's television channel exclusive to the Astro satellite television provider launched on March 15, 2021 on channel 612, replacing the provider's Disney XD feed.

The channel ceased transmission on February 1, 2023, and was replaced by the DreamWorks Channel.

ID (March 15, 2021-February 1, 2023)

Visuals: A yellow bubble splits into two against a gold gradient background, and the bubbles and the background turn blue. Both bubbles then split and turn themselves and the background orange, forming a row, with one of the bubbles being smaller than the others. The bubbles then split yet again, forming a group of eight, turning turquoise along with the background. The bubbles merge and disappear as they turn back to gold}yellow along with the background and make a red bubble pop out. The bubbles then reappear and form a cloud-like shape as "TA" with the other sides of it colored cyan and brown pops up on the cloud, followed by a dash and "DAA", which pop up next to it. An exclamation mark then pops in next to the text and shakes a bit. The shape behind the text shines as the camera slowly zooms out.

Technique: CGI.

Audio: A tune consisting of beats and hand clapping sounds. It is accompanied by bubble noises, a swoosh, and a ding.
